I have been using a remote desktop on my home PC for a
while. All of a sudden I'm geeting bounced when trying to
log in to the computer.

A few seconds after the remote computer has accepted my
log in I see the "your logging out" window and the remote
session ends.

Anyone had this problem before?

Disable the Nvidia Display Services in Computer Management=>Services
(compmgmt.msc from the command prompt)... This is a known issue...

Auto logout from?

If you mean Remote Desktop there are Group Policies that define idle session timeouts and when to
disconnect them...

Have you looked at the Group Policies. Run gpedit.msc on the Remote Desktop host machine and
navigate to the Local Computer Policy | Computer Configuration | Administrative Templates | Windows
Components | Terminal Services | Sessions policies.
